Windows服务器MySQL数据库操作日志实现步骤

准备工作

在开始实现Windows服务器上的MySQL数据库操作日志之前,你需要确保以下几个条件已经满足:

  1. 已经安装并配置好了Windows服务器。
  2. 已经安装并配置好了MySQL数据库服务器。

实现步骤

下面是实现Windows服务器上MySQL数据库操作日志的步骤:

步骤 操作
步骤 1 在Windows服务器上创建一个用于存放日志的文件夹。可以将该文件夹命名为“mysql_logs”。
步骤 2 修改MySQL配置文件,启用日志功能。打开MySQL配置文件(一般为my.ini或my.cnf),找到并编辑以下配置项:
[mysqld]
log-output=FILE
general-log=1
general-log-file="C:/mysql_logs/mysql.log"

其中,log-output配置项用于指定日志输出的类型,general-log配置项用于启用通用日志功能,general-log-file配置项用于指定日志输出的文件路径。请将上述路径修改为你在步骤1中创建的文件夹路径。 | | 步骤 3 | 重启MySQL数据库服务,使配置生效。 | | 步骤 4 | 执行MySQL数据库操作,生成日志。可以使用任何MySQL数据库管理工具(如phpMyAdmin、Navicat等)连接到MySQL数据库服务器,执行任意的SQL语句。操作完毕后,相关的操作日志将会保存在步骤2中指定的日志文件中。 |

代码示例

下面是在每个步骤中需要使用的代码示例,并对其进行了注释说明:

步骤 2 代码示例

[mysqld]
log-output=FILE            # 指定日志输出类型为文件
general-log=1              # 启用通用日志功能
general-log-file="C:/mysql_logs/mysql.log"  # 日志文件路径

流程图

下面是整个过程的流程图:

journey
    title Windows服务器MySQL数据库操作日志实现步骤
    section 准备工作
    初始化服务器: 安装并配置好Windows服务器
    初始化数据库: 安装并配置好MySQL数据库服务器
    section 实现步骤
    创建日志文件夹: 在Windows服务器上创建一个用于存放日志的文件夹
    修改MySQL配置: 打开MySQL配置文件,启用日志功能,并指定日志输出文件路径
    重启数据库服务: 使配置生效
    执行数据库操作: 使用MySQL数据库管理工具连接到数据库服务器,执行SQL语句
    section 结束
    保存日志: 相关操作的日志将保存在步骤2指定的日志文件中

总结

通过以上步骤,你可以在Windows服务器上实现MySQL数据库操作日志的功能。通过启用通用日志功能,并指定日志输出文件的路径,可以记录数据库中的每一次操作,便于日后的审计和故障排查。在实际应用中,可以根据需要对日志进行定期归档和清理,以减少日志文件的大小,并保证系统性能的稳定。希望这篇文章对你有所帮助!